The high quality t-grid represents a revolutionary ceiling suspension system engineered for commercial and residential applications requiring superior structural integrity and aesthetic appeal. This advanced grid system forms the backbone of suspended ceiling installations, providing a robust framework that supports ceiling tiles, lighting fixtures, HVAC components, and various building services. The high quality t-grid distinguishes itself through precision manufacturing processes that ensure dimensional accuracy, enhanced load-bearing capacity, and seamless integration with modern building designs. The system consists of main beams, cross tees, and wall angles manufactured from premium galvanized steel or aluminum alloys, delivering exceptional resistance to corrosion, moisture, and environmental stresses. Key technological features include advanced snap-lock connections that eliminate the need for additional fasteners, reducing installation time while ensuring secure assembly. The high quality t-grid incorporates innovative engineering that allows for thermal expansion and contraction without compromising structural stability. Its modular design enables flexible configuration options, accommodating various ceiling tile sizes and installation patterns. The grid system supports both standard mineral fiber tiles and specialized acoustic panels, making it versatile for diverse architectural requirements. Applications span across office buildings, healthcare facilities, educational institutions, retail spaces, and residential complexes where reliable ceiling support is essential. The high quality t-grid meets stringent building codes and safety standards, providing architects and contractors with confidence in long-term performance. Its powder-coated finish options offer aesthetic versatility while maintaining durability against wear and discoloration. The system's compatibility with integrated lighting solutions and air distribution components makes it ideal for comprehensive building infrastructure projects requiring coordinated ceiling systems.
